Description
This Invitation for Bids (IFB) seeks bids from licensed Landscape and Recreation Contractors to repair and resurface five tennis courts at Hunter High School. The procurement is conducted by the Granite School District and aims to award a single contract to the lowest cost responsive and responsible vendor. Attendance at a mandatory pre-bid meeting is required. The award is subject to approval by the GSD Board, with the recommendation presented at the July 7, 2026 board meeting.
